Reeling in Ferocious Striped Bass at Lake Pleasant's Finest Fishing Grounds
It was a beautiful afternoon when we set out on the water at Lake Pleasant Regional Park for our 5 Hour Trip with No Limit Fishing. April is a great time of year for fishing here, with the striped bass really starting to get active as the weather warms up. The conditions were perfect - clear skies and calm waters, ideal for targeting these hard-fighting gamefish.
As soon as we got the lines in the water, the action started. We were mixing it up, trying a variety of techniques like jigging, trolling, and light tackle to see what the fish were keying in on.
